Our Aircraft Exterior Wipe Down Service provides a targeted, maintenance-supportive cleaning of the aircraft’s external surfaces. This service is designed to remove transient contaminants, improve appearance, and support ongoing corrosion-prevention practices while adhering to OEM and aviation chemical compatibility standards.
The aircraft fuselage, nacelles, tail surfaces, and wing leading edges are wiped down using approved, non-caustic exterior cleaners. This removes dust, bug residue, fuel streaking, hydraulic fluid mist, and other surface contamination without compromising paint integrity or protective coatings.
Polished metal surfaces including engine inlets, thrust reverser lips, leading edges, and landing gear components are cleaned with non-abrasive metal-safe agents. This process restores surface clarity and removes fingerprints, water spots, and light oxidation while preserving existing polish work.
Cabin and cockpit transparencies are cleaned with aviation-approved anti-static cleaners to ensure optical clarity without inducing crazing or surface scratching. Wipe-down procedures follow the manufacturer’s recommended motion patterns to protect the integrity of acrylic and polycarbonate windows.
Exterior engine surfaces are degreased and wiped to remove soot, oil residue, and exhaust streaking. All cleaning agents used meet material compatibility requirements for composite and metallic nacelle structures.
Visible landing gear components are wiped down to remove surface grime, hydraulic fluid residue, and loose contaminants. This enhances visual inspection readiness and supports line-maintenance visibility for potential leaks or wear.
Upon completion, all exterior surfaces are visually inspected for streaking, residue, or unaddressed contaminants. The aircraft is presented with a uniform, clean exterior finish suitable for flight operations, passenger presentation, and routine maintenance checks.
Our Full Exterior Wet Wash Service delivers a comprehensive, manufacturer-compliant cleaning of the aircraft’s external surfaces using controlled water-based procedures. This service is designed to remove embedded contaminants, restore aerodynamic cleanliness, and maintain paint and brightwork integrity in accordance with OEM and aviation chemical certification standards.
Prior to washing, technicians perform a full exterior inspection to identify sensitive areas, verify panel security, and apply protective covers to pitot/static probes, sensors, vents, and other water-intolerant components. All procedures follow aircraft-specific AMM and OEM guidelines.
The fuselage, wings, stabilizers, nacelles, landing gear doors, and control surfaces are washed using approved wet-wash detergents diluted to manufacturer specifications. Technicians use controlled water application and non-abrasive tools to remove carbon buildup, hydraulic fluid residue, insect accumulation, fuel streaking, environmental pollutants, and general grime.
Leading edges, flaps, spoilers, and wingtip devices are scrubbed and rinsed to eliminate boundary-layer contaminants. This step supports aerodynamic performance, corrosion prevention, and surface inspection readiness.
Engine cowlings, inlets, fan cowls, thrust reversers, and exhaust areas receive a focused degreasing process. Oil residue, soot, and composite-safe contamination removers are used to maintain material integrity and enhance visibility for operational inspections.
Polished metal components such as engine inlets, leading edges, and gear components are cleaned with metal-safe detergents to remove water spots, oxidation, and grime. This process prepares surfaces for optional brightwork polishing services if required.
Landing gear struts, brake assemblies, and exposed wheel-well components are washed to remove hydraulic fluid residue, grease, particulate buildup, and runway contaminants. This enhances inspect-ability for leaks, wear indicators, and structural abnormalities.
The entire aircraft is rinsed with softened or deionized water for a streak-free finish. All surfaces are hand-dried using non-linting aviation-grade towels to prevent spotting and ensure proper visual presentation. A final post-wash inspection verifies cleanliness, identifies any remaining contaminants, and confirms compliance with wet-wash standards.

Our Deep Interior Aircraft Grooming Service provides a comprehensive, procedure-driven cleaning and restoration of all cabins, cockpit, and galley environments. This service conforms to aviation-safe material handling standards and is designed to support both routine maintenance cycles and mission-ready aircraft turnarounds.
All interior surfaces including sidewalls, PSU panels, tray tables, cabinetry, windows, and passenger service components are cleaned using approved, non-corrosive interior chemicals compatible with aircraft materials. High-touch areas are disinfected, while vents, track systems, and trim components are detailed to remove particulate buildup. Carpeted areas receive deep vacuuming and spot treatment as required.
Leather seating surfaces are cleaned with aviation-grade detergents and treated with OEM-approved conditioners. This process restores pliability, removes embedded contaminants, and provides a protective barrier to slow UV degradation, cracking, and premature wear. Seat seams, stitching, and recline mechanisms are also inspected and cleaned.
All galley surfaces are degreased and sanitized. Catering equipment—including dishes, glassware, cutlery, and service trays are washed and dried using food-safe cleaning agents. Coffee pots, beverage containers, and associated hardware are descaled and flushed to restore optimal function and eliminate residue.
Ovens, microwaves, and galley heating units are cleaned internally and externally. Food deposits, carbon buildup, and grease are removed using approved non-abrasive cleaners. The cleaning process supports operational hygiene standards and ensures equipment is safe and ready for onboard food preparation.
Lavatory components including sinks, mirrors, countertops, toilets, and waste receptacles are disinfected using aircraft-compatible sanitation products. Surfaces are polished, supplies replenished, and any visible contamination is remediated.
Upon completion, the cabin is reconfigured to operator specifications. Seat belts are aligned, cushions reset, storage compartments reorganized, and all items secured in accordance with standard cabin readiness procedures. Final presentation includes odour neutralization and a visual inspection to ensure full compliance with grooming and hygiene standards.

Our Brightwork Polishing Service delivers a precision restoration and protection process for all polished metal surfaces on the aircraft exterior. Using aviation-approved compounds, tools, and inspection procedures, this service removes oxidation, staining, and surface imperfections while preserving metal integrity and achieving a high-reflectivity finish in accordance with OEM material guidelines.
Technicians begin with a detailed inspection of all brightwork components including engine inlets, thrust reverser lips, leading edges, landing gear components, and other polished metal areas. Surfaces are cleaned of loose contaminants and assessed for oxidation levels, pitting, and scratches to determine the appropriate polishing sequence.
Using non-abrasive, metal-safe compounds certified for aerospace alloys, oxidation layers, water spotting, and surface discoloration are carefully removed. Multi-stage correction is applied when necessary, starting with controlled-cut compounds and progressing to finer materials to restore clarity without exceeding manufacturer limits for metal removal.
High-speed polishers and hand-polish techniques are used depending on component sensitivity and geometry. Each area is polished to achieve a uniform, mirror-grade finish while ensuring temperatures and pressure remain within acceptable thresholds to avoid surface distortion or structural impact.
Tight contours, rivet lines, fasteners, and recessed metal surfaces receive precision hand-polishing. This ensures consistent reflectivity across areas often affected by residue accumulation or partial oxidation while maintaining compliance with aircraft material handling standards.
Upon achieving the desired polish level, a durable, aviation-approved metal sealant is applied to inhibit future oxidation, enhance reflectivity, and prolong surface protection. This coating reduces maintenance frequency and enhances overall cosmetic appearance of the aircraft’s brightwork.
A post-service inspection is performed to confirm uniform gloss level, absence of haze or swirl marks, and proper sealant coverage. Technicians ensure all components meet presentation standards and are free of residue or compound buildup. The result is a high-luster, corrosion-resistant finish suitable for executive presentation and operational readiness.
The cabin disinfection pre-spray service uses an approved insecticide from Callington that is sprayed at a specifically prescribed rate per the WHO (World Health Organization) aircraft disinfection methods and procedures found in section 4.5 or section 4.2. of the WHO Disinfection Methods and Procedures Manual.
Pre-embarkation cabin disinfection involves aerosol spraying of aircraft cabins before embarkation of passengers. The treatment lasts for the duration of the single flight sector. This method not only kills invertebrates that may be present in the cabin at the time of disinfection but also leaves a minimal but effective residue, which is likely to kill invertebrates that board between the time of disinfection and flight departure. Cabin zones are sprayed in accordance with WHO guidelines ensuring that careful attention is given to the finished surfaces within the aircraft cabin.

Gly-Vak® is a state-of-the-art preventive maintenance chemical used to minimize or eliminate the formation of urine scale in vacuum waste lines and tanks.
Gly-Vak® uses mild organic acids, proprietary surfactants, foaming and gelling agents to completely coat waste tube walls to prevent scale from being deposited and to soften existing scale for removal. Sani-Tank® N is a companion product to Gly-Vak that will emulsify and remove the softened scale.
- Non-corrosive & user friendly.
- No need for crushed ice.
- Clinging action creates staying power - even after 100 flushes.
- Easy to incorporate into a routine maintenance or cleaning program.
Sani-Tank® N is formulated to work both vacuum and recirculating toilets to remove urine and mineral scale deposits, as well as light organic tar buildup. It is also effective as a hard surface cleaner removing general soils. In vacuum toilets, Sani-Tank® N helps to emulsify and remove the urine salt and mineral scale in the lines and tanks.
It works best after the scale has been softened by routine treatment with Gly-Vak®. In recirculating toilets, Sani-Tank® N is an excellent heavy duty cleaner that will maintain the cleanliness of the toilet bowl, flapper valve, shroud area, and waste tanks. As a general hard surface cleaner, Sani-Tank® N removes soap scum, tannins, and other general soils.

VOCs – or Volatile Organic Chemicals – are carbon-based molecules that could vaporize under normal conditions and enter into the atmosphere. All Celeste’s Green Leaf products remain within the VOC limits established by CARB (California Air Resource Board).
According to the EPA Hazardous Air Pollutants (HAPs) or Toxic Air Pollutants are “…those pollutants that cause or may cause cancer or other serious health effects, such as reproductive effects or birth defects, or adverse environmental and ecological effects.” The US EPA lists 188 Hazardous Air Pollutants.
This is the Title III of the Superfund Amendments and Re-Authorization Act of 1986 – also known as the Emergency Planning and Community Right-to-Know Act. Celeste Green Leaf products do not contain chemicals reportable under this act.
Celeste Green Leaf product contains no known or suspected agents that cause cancer.
Celeste’s solvent-based products are developed using only solvents that are listed in the US Environmental Protection Agency’s DfE
CleanGredients® database of solvents that are safer for the environment and demonstrate the following characteristics:
- Reduced hazards
- Lower or no toxicity
- Low VOC’s
- Do not cause ozone depletion
- Low Global Warming Potential (GWP)
- Not environmentally persistent
Celeste’s Green Leaf formulations are all biodegradable, meaning that the solutions will completely breakdown and return to nature after customary disposal.
Our Aircraft Carpet Spot Treatment Service provides targeted contamination removal and fibre restoration for localized areas of soiling within the cabin. Using aviation-approved cleaning agents and controlled application techniques, this service eliminates stains, residues, and embedded debris while preserving carpet integrity and compliance with OEM material standards.
Technicians begin with an inspection of the affected carpet areas to identify the type of contaminant such as food and beverage spills, oils, gum, ink, or tracked-in debris. Material type, backing structure, and carpet colorfastness are evaluated to determine the correct treatment chemicals and agitation methods.
Approved spot-treatment solutions are applied directly to the affected fibres using controlled quantities to prevent over-wetting or backing saturation. Specialized formulas break down organic compounds, lift dyes, and dissolve oils while remaining safe for aircraft carpet adhesives and flame-retardant treatments.
Stains are lifted using soft-bristle brushes or microfibre agitation tools designed to avoid fibre distortion. Embedded contaminants are loosened and removed without compromising carpet pile or texture. For stubborn staining, multi-stage treatment may be applied as permitted by carpet manufacturer guidelines.
Residual cleaning agents and contaminants are removed using low-moisture extraction equipment or absorbent blotting techniques to ensure minimal drying time. Care is taken to prevent moisture migration into subfloor structures or cabin insulation materials.
Aviation-safe deodorizing agents may be applied to neutralize odours associated with spills or organic contamination. Carpet fibres are groomed to restore uniform appearance and texture, ensuring consistency with surrounding carpeted areas.
Technicians conduct a final evaluation to confirm stain removal, uniform fibre presentation, and absence of chemical residue. The treated area is verified dry, visually blended, and ready for passenger use in accordance with cabin presentation standards.
Our Full Aircraft Carpet Cleaning Service provides a deep, uniform restoration of all carpeted cabin areas using a combined low-moisture cleaning and steam extraction process. This method is engineered to remove embedded contaminants, restore carpet appearance, and maintain compliance with aviation material standards while minimizing drying time and preventing moisture intrusion into aircraft floor structures.
Technicians begin with a full inspection of the aircraft’s carpeted surfaces to evaluate contamination levels, traffic wear, material type, and colorfastness. OEM specifications and carpet construction (including backing and adhesive type) are reviewed to determine correct chemical compatibility and steam application parameters.
Aviation-approved, low-moisture detergents are applied across the carpet surface to break down soil, oils, and embedded debris. This method uses controlled chemical volumes to avoid saturation and protect subfloor assemblies, including composite panels and insulation materials.
Soft-bristle orbital or cylindrical agitation tools are used to lift contaminants from the carpet pile without damaging fibers or disrupting flame-retardant coatings. This process suspends soil for efficient extraction and ensures even cleaning across high-traffic and high-wear zones.
Following pre-treatment, technicians apply a low-pressure, high-temperature steam extraction process that removes embedded contaminants, bacteria, and residues loosened during agitation. Steam parameters are carefully controlled to ensure effective sanitation without exceeding carpet material temperature limits or risking adhesive deterioration.
Due to the low-moisture method, carpets require minimal drying time. Extraction equipment removes the majority of applied moisture, while remaining humidity is mitigated using air movers or cabin environmental controls. This prevents moisture migration to subfloor materials and supports fast cabin turnaround.
Carpet fibres are groomed to restore uniform pile direction and appearance. This step enhances overall cabin aesthetics and ensures consistent texture throughout the aircraft.
Aviation-safe deodorizing agents may be applied to neutralize odours associated with spills, organic materials, or prolonged use. Protective treatments can be added to improve resistance to future staining and soil accumulation.
Technicians conduct a full post-cleaning inspection to verify stain removal, fibre alignment, and absence of residue or moisture. The aircraft is confirmed ready for passenger operations in accordance with cabin cleanliness and presentation standards.

Our technicians begin with a full inspection of all leather seating surfaces, including cushions, headrests, bolsters, and stitched seams. We assess wear patterns, soiling, staining, UV exposure, and dryness levels. OEM material specifications and leather types are reviewed to determine safe cleaning agents and conditioning treatments.
Seats are vacuumed and brushed to remove loose debris from surface areas, seams, and crevices. This ensures that cleaning agents work effectively and prevents abrasion during the deep-cleaning process.
A gentle, aircraft-safe leather cleaner is applied to lift embedded dirt, oils, and contaminants without compromising dye stability or protective coatings. Technicians use microfibre applicators and controlled agitation to ensure uniform cleaning across all seating zones.
After the cleaning cycle, surfaces are wiped down with lint-free cloths to remove residues and reveal an even, refreshed appearance. Special attention is given to high-touch areas such as armrests and headrest zones.
A high-quality aviation-approved conditioner is applied to replenish natural oils, restore softness, and protect against cracking, premature wear, and UV exposure. This treatment helps maintain the leather’s flexibility and extends its service life.
Conditioned surfaces are gently buffed to achieve a smooth, uniform sheen that highlights the leather’s natural texture. This step enhances visual appeal and ensures a consistent finish throughout the cabin.
We offer optional deodorizing agents to neutralize odours associated with long-term use, food and beverage spills, and environmental exposure. Protective coatings can also be applied to increase resistance to future soiling and staining..
Technicians complete a thorough post-service inspection to confirm even conditioning, residue-free surfaces, proper sheen, and overall presentation quality. Once approved, the cabin is confirmed ready for passenger service in accordance with cleanliness and aesthetic standards.
Our Pen & Ink Removal Service provides specialized stain-remediation for ink contamination on aircraft interior surfaces, including leather seating, vinyl and composite sidewalls, and Ultrasuede or other high-end synthetic fabrics. Using aviation-approved chemicals and controlled removal techniques, this service eliminates ink marks while maintaining material integrity, OEM finish standards, and cabin presentation requirements.
Technicians begin with a detailed inspection of the affected areas to determine the ink type (ballpoint, gel, permanent marker) and assess the substrate material natural leather, coated leather, vinyl, composite panels, or Ultrasuede. Surface porosity, topcoat condition, and colour sensitivity are evaluated to determine the safest and most effective removal method.
Aviation-safe ink-removal agents are applied in precise, localized quantities to prevent dye lift, material degradation, or spread of contaminants. Chemicals are selected based on material compatibility, ensuring adherence to OEM specifications for leather, sidewall finishes, and synthetic microfibres such as Ultrasuede.
Technicians use microfibre applicators, cotton swabs, or soft detailing tools to gently lift ink from surface layers. For leather and coated materials, controlled circular or linear motions are used to protect topcoat integrity. On Ultrasuede, specialized blotting and low-agitation techniques prevent fibre distortion, matting, or discolouration.
After ink removal, treated areas are neutralized to eliminate chemical residue and prevent long-term surface damage.
- Leather surfaces receive reconditioning and topcoat protection to restore suppleness and uniform sheen.
- Sidewalls and composite panels are re-polished to ensure colour and texture consistency.
- Ultrasuede surfaces are fibre-groomed to maintain the correct nap and appearance.
For cases where ink exposure has lightly compromised surface coatings or finishes, technicians apply OEM-approved touch-up dyes or protectants to ensure seamless blending with surrounding material. This step is used only when necessary to meet cabin presentation standards.
A post-service inspection verifies complete ink removal, uniform surface appearance, and compliance with interior material handling standards. Treated areas are blended, conditioned, and prepared for passenger-ready presentation.
